Development Of Psychological Safety Questionnaire In Vocational School Students And A Study On Its Relationship With Family Contexts And School Contexts

Psychological safety is an attitude experience in which an individual presents a certain emotional state through the perception of environmental safety,and has the confidence to separate himself from the dangerous state.Through the analysis and discussion of the concept,structure,theory,current situation,characteristics and influencing factors of vocational school students’ psychological safety,this paper not only further tamps the theoretical basis of vocational school students’ psychological safety,enriches the empirical research results on psychological safety,but also puts forward operational suggestions for vocational schools to carry out psychological health education.The research on vocational school students’ psychological safety is mainly divided into three parts: firstly,by reading relevant literature,analyze and explore the theoretical structure of psychological safety,and then combined with the results of open-ended questionnaire,preliminarily conceive the theoretical dimension of vocational school students’ psychological safety,and then compile test items.After exploratory factor analysis,item analysis,reliability and validity test and confirmatory factor analysis,the formal questionnaire of psychological safety is finally determined.Then 1874 vocational school students were selected to investigate the current situation of their psychological safety by using a self-designed questionnaire,and to explore the differences of their psychological safety level in demographic variables such as gender,grade,professional category,place of origin,family economic status,parental education level,parental occupation,family structure,whether to take a part-time job,and whether to be a student cadre.On this basis,it also studies the relationship between family environment,school environment and vocational school students’ sense of psychological safety.The results show that:(1)The questionnaire on psychological safety of vocational school students was compiled.The questionnaire is mainly composed of four dimensions: interpersonal safety,self safety,emotional safety and deterministic control,with a total of 29 test items.The reliability and validity test showed that the questionnaire met the quality standard of psychometrics;(2)There are significant differences in the sense of psychological safety of vocational school students in gender,grade,professional category,educational level of parents,father’s occupation,family economic status,place of origin,family structure,whether to work part-time and whether to serve as student cadres;(3)The interpersonal safety,self safety,emotional safety,certainty control and total score of vocational school students’ psychological safety are significantly positively correlated with the intimacy,adaptability and total score of family environment.Through linear regression analysis,it is found that intimacy and adaptability in family environment can significantly and positively predict the level of psychological safety of vocational school students;(4)The interpersonal safety,self safety,emotional safety,certainty control and total score of vocational school students’ psychological safety are significantly positively correlated with the material environment,teacher-student relationship,peer relationship,classroom atmosphere,rules and regulations and total score of the school environment.Ridge regression analysis found that the material environment,teacher-student relationship,peer relationship,classroom atmosphere and rules and regulations in the school environment questionnaire can significantly and positively predict the level of psychological safety of vocational school students.
